We have a racemaster timer. This year at our races the times did not always stop as the car passed over the sensor. It wasn't always the same sensor and it did not occure every race. We played with lighting near the sensors but nothing seemed to help. Does anyone have any recommendations for troubleshooting?

That really seems to be a lighting issue. Are you making sure to use incandescent lighting? Fluorescent lighting should not be used.

For a friend of mine with that timer, I built a light bar. One ultra bright white LED over each lane sensor, powered by a 9V battery. The LED's, resistors, wiring, battery holder, and on/off switch were purchased from Radio Shack. That was mounted into a length of wood. This is secured to the back of the timer bridge. This makes sure that each sensor gets plenty of light.

I don't think that it is the lighting. I have also tested with leds and same results.We have used the same lighting setup for years and this is the first year it has been an issue. The only other thing that I thought of is this year it was held at night not during the day as in previous years. I don't know if that is enough difference in light to be a factor or not.
